#e39ede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e39ede is composed of 89% red, 62%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.4% magenta, 2.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 304.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 75.5%. #e39ede color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c73dbd.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#e39ede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e39ede has RGB values of R:227, G:158,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.02,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14917342.

Hex triplet e39ede #e39ede
RGB Decimal 227, 158, 222 rgb(227,158,222)
RGB Percent 89, 62, 87.1 rgb(89%,62%,87.1%)
CMYK 0, 30, 2, 11
HSL 304.3°, 55.2, 75.5 hsl(304.3,55.2%,75.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 304.3°, 30.4, 89
Web Safe cc99cc #cc99cc
CIE-LAB 73.585, 35.725, -22.163
XYZ 57.089, 46.06, 74.987
xyY 0.32, 0.259, 46.06
CIE-LCH 73.585, 42.041, 328.185
CIE-LUV 73.585, 35.263, -40.435
Hunter-Lab 67.868, 31.381, -18.002
Binary 11100011, 10011110, 11011110

Shades and Tints of #e39ede

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0309 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fd is the lightest one.
